Kubernetes

Zainstaluj Kubernetes Metrics Server w klastrze Amazon EKS

Zainstaluj Kubernetes Metrics Server w klastrze Amazon EKS
  1. Jak zainstalować serwer metryk na Kubernetes?
  2. Jak włączyć metryki w Kubernetes?
  3. Skąd mam wiedzieć, czy mam serwer metryk Kubernetes?
  4. Jak wdrożyć pulpit nawigacyjny Kubernetes w EKS?
  5. Jak zaktualizować serwer metryk w Kubernetes?
  6. Jak sprawdzić użycie procesora na pod?
  7. Jak włączyć metryki na moim serwerze?
  8. Co to są wskaźniki stanu KUBE?
  9. Co to jest serwer metryk Kubernetes?
  10. Co to jest Kubernetes Heapster?
  11. Jak uzyskać dostęp do pulpitu nawigacyjnego Kubernetes poza klastrem?
  12. Jak uzyskać dostęp do pulpitu nawigacyjnego Kubernetes bez serwera proxy?
  13. Jak skonfigurować pulpit nawigacyjny K8s?

Jak zainstalować serwer metryk na Kubernetes?

krok zastosowania kubectl ustawia usługę o nazwie v1beta1.metryka.k8s.io, tworzy wdrożenie o nazwie metrics-server i konfiguruje usługę dla wdrożenia. Na koniec możesz zadzwonić do apiservice przez kubectl; na przykład powinno to zwrócić podstawowe metryki węzła: $ kubectl get --raw "/ apis / metrics.k8s.io / v1beta1 / nodes "| jq .

Jak włączyć metryki w Kubernetes?

Dane w Kubernetes

W większości przypadków metryki są dostępne w punkcie końcowym / metrics serwera HTTP. W przypadku składników, które domyślnie nie ujawniają punktu końcowego, można go włączyć za pomocą flagi --bind-address.

Skąd mam wiedzieć, czy mam serwer metryk Kubernetes?

Wyświetlaj migawki metryk za pomocą kubectl top

Po wdrożeniu Metrics Server możesz pobierać kompaktowe migawki metryk z Metrics API za pomocą kubectl top . Polecenie kubectl top zwraca bieżące użycie procesora i pamięci dla podów lub węzłów klastra albo dla określonego poda lub węzła, jeśli zostało określone.

Jak wdrożyć pulpit nawigacyjny Kubernetes w EKS?

Używasz klienta kubectl, który jest skonfigurowany do komunikacji z klastrem Amazon EKS.

  1. Krok 2: Wdróż pulpit nawigacyjny Kubernetes. ...
  2. Krok 3: Utwórz konto usługi eks-admin i powiązanie roli klastra. ...
  3. Krok 4: Połącz się z pulpitem nawigacyjnym. ...
  4. Krok 5: Kolejne kroki.

Jak zaktualizować serwer metryk w Kubernetes?

Dodaj argument --set args = "- kubelet-insecure-tls = true" do następującego polecenia helm install.

  1. aktualizacja repozytorium steru.
  2. kubectl tworzy metryki przestrzeni nazw.
  3. helm install metrics-server \
  4. stabilny / metrics-server \
  5. --wersja 2.0. 2 \
  6. --metryki przestrzeni nazw.
  7. metryki kubectl -n \
  8. stan wdrożenia \

Jak sprawdzić użycie procesora na pod?

Jeśli chcesz sprawdzić użycie procesora / pamięci dla podów bez instalowania żadnego narzędzia innej firmy, możesz uzyskać pamięć i użycie procesora pod z cgroup.

  1. Przejdź do trybu exec kubectl exec pod_name - / bin / bash.
  2. Idź do cd / sys / fs / cgroup / cpu w celu użycia procesora uruchom cat cpuacct.stosowanie.

Jak włączyć metryki na moim serwerze?

Włączanie serwera metryk na pulpicie Docker

  1. Sklonuj lub pobierz projekt Metrics Server.
  2. Otwórz wdrożenie / kubernetes / metrics-server-deployment. ...
  3. Dodaj argument –kubelet-insecure-tls do istniejącej sekcji args. ...
  4. Uruchom następujące polecenie, jak pokazano w repozytorium Metrics Server, aby utworzyć wdrożenie, usługi itp.

Co to są wskaźniki stanu KUBE?

kube-state-metrics to prosta usługa, która nasłuchuje serwera Kubernetes API i generuje metryki dotyczące stanu obiektów. ... Nie koncentruje się na stanie poszczególnych komponentów Kubernetes, ale raczej na kondycji różnych obiektów w środku, takich jak wdrożenia, węzły i pody.

Co to jest serwer metryk Kubernetes?

Kubernetes Metrics Server to obejmujący cały klaster agregator danych o wykorzystaniu zasobów. Kubernetes Metrics Server zbiera metryki zasobów z kubelet działającego na każdym węźle roboczym i udostępnia je na serwerze Kubernetes API za pośrednictwem Kubernetes Metrics API.

Co to jest Kubernetes Heapster?

Heapster to agregator obejmujący cały klaster danych dotyczących monitorowania i zdarzeń. Obecnie obsługuje Kubernetes natywnie i działa na wszystkich konfiguracjach Kubernetes. Heapster działa jako pod w klastrze, podobnie jak każda aplikacja Kubernetes.

Jak uzyskać dostęp do pulpitu nawigacyjnego Kubernetes poza klastrem?

Skonfiguruj plik konfiguracyjny kubectl na swoim laptopie z publicznym adresem URL SocketXP, certyfikatami SSL K8 i kluczem. Uzyskaj zdalny dostęp do swojego prywatnego klastra Kubernetes z laptopa za pomocą narzędzia kubectl CLI. Uruchom kubectl w trybie proxy na swoim laptopie. Uzyskaj dostęp do pulpitu Kubernetes w przeglądarce internetowej za pośrednictwem lokalnego serwera proxy kubectl.

Jak uzyskać dostęp do pulpitu nawigacyjnego Kubernetes bez serwera proxy?

Jeśli musisz udostępnić pulpit nawigacyjny bez serwera proxy kubectl, istnieją dwie opcje:

  1. Preferowane: użyj uwierzytelniającego serwera proxy (przykład w sekcji samouczka).
  2. Ujawnij serwer proxy, używając typu: usługa NodePort i zabezpiecz swoją sieć. Dzięki temu pulpit nawigacyjny będzie dostępny dla każdego, kto może bezpośrednio dotrzeć do dowolnego węzła klastra.

Jak skonfigurować pulpit nawigacyjny K8s?

  1. Wdróż najnowszy pulpit nawigacyjny Kubernetes. Po skonfigurowaniu klastra Kubernetes lub jeśli już go uruchomiłeś, możemy zacząć. ...
  2. Tworzenie użytkownika Admin. ...
  3. Tworzenie użytkownika tylko do odczytu. ...
  4. Dostęp do pulpitu nawigacyjnego. ...
  5. Zatrzymuję deskę rozdzielczą. ...
  6. Konfigurowanie skryptu zarządzania.

Jak zainstalować i używać FFmpeg na Ubuntu 18.04
Jak pobrać i zainstalować FFmpeg na Ubuntu? Jak zbudować FFmpeg w Ubuntu? Jak uruchomić FFmpeg w systemie Linux? Gdzie jest zainstalowany FFmpeg w Ubu...
Jak zainstalować najnowszą Apache Ant na Ubuntu, Debian i Linux Mint
Jak zainstalować Apache w Linux Mint? Jak zaktualizować plik Ant? Co to jest Ant na Ubuntu? Jak zainstalować Apache NetBeans Ubuntu? Jak uruchomić Apa...
Jak zainstalować WordPress na CentOS 8
Jak zainstalować WordPress z Nginx na CentOS 8 / RHEL 8 Zainstaluj stos LEMP. Zainstaluj rozszerzenia PHP. Skonfiguruj blok serwera Nginx dla WordPres...